The Basic Mechanics and Interface of the Mines Game
The , often also referred to as a “miner” or “field” game, operates on a surprisingly simple layout. Typically, players are presented with a grid of clickable tiles. Underneath a percentage of these tiles lie hidden mines. The primary objective is to click on tiles that don’t contain mines. Each successful click reveals a reward, usually represented by a multiplier that adds to the player’s total winnings. The game cleverly escalates the tension as more tiles are revealed, as the probability of hitting a mine increases with each click. Most platforms allow users to adjust the number of mines within the grid and the starting payout size.
The interface is generally user-friendly, designed to encourage quick iterations of planning and risk assessment. Key features include a clear visual display of the remaining safe tiles, a bet amount indicator, a total winnings tally, and controls for adjusting the settings.
